Video: Serious Injuries and Fatalities with Dominic Cooper, episode 4

In his fourth video for SHP Safety Talks, Dr Dominic Cooper explains serious injuries and fatalities.

Over the last 30 years there’s been a 66% reduction in minor injury rates, whereas the long term rate for serious injuries and fatalities has stayed broadly static.

Watch Dominic explain the different levels of fatalities and what the causes and correlations of serious injuries and fatalities are.
